CVE-2026-41447: FirmaCheck < 1.3.16 DLL Hijacking via Unvalidated OpenSSL Configuration Path
FirmaCheck for Windows before 1.3.16 contains a dll hijacking vulnerability that allows local attackers to execute arbitrary code by placing a crafted openssl.cnf file in the unvalidated C:\Program Files (x86)\Common Files\SSL\ directory path. Attackers can write a malicious OpenSSL configuration file referencing an attacker-controlled DLL to achieve code execution at startup process privilege level when FirmaCheck.exe runs automatically at system startup.

Remediation
Recommended actions to resolve this vulnerability, in priority order.
- Upgrade
Upgrade
FirmaCheck for Windowsto a version that resolves this vulnerability.Fixed in 1.3.16 - Compensating control
Ensure the C:\Program Files (x86)\Common Files\SSL\ directory is not writable by untrusted/local attackers so a crafted openssl.cnf cannot be placed there (mitigate DLL hijacking via unvalidated OpenSSL configuration path)
- Operational
Check for and remove any attacker-planted openssl.cnf files in C:\Program Files (x86)\Common Files\SSL\ that could be used by FirmaCheck.exe at startup
